I can't, besides the fact that I already have well over 100 in rotation, my 2 cabinets are stuffed full. I don't have any more real estate for them. I actually love washing mine, I have a big bin with 3 separate laundry bags.

1. Light paint towels
2. Dark paint towels
3. All purpose towels

Then I have a whole separate case and bag for white paint towels. And another separate crate for white cotton terry towels. I also have multiple detergents for microfiber. I'm actually finishing a load now

I don't like those Everest 800's, They arent that plush and they have the dreaded edge. I have about 10 that Im planning on using for rinseless washes. I like the 1100's though even with the edge.
The 800s make great rinseless towels. They hold more water than most allowing the use of 8 sides per towel. The 1100s are very good polishing and surprisingly good for drying. Since getting Groit's PFMs I'm using them less. Next big sale here I'm getting more of the small PFM towels.
